The State Prosecutor's Office informed MK Adi Azouz that a request to open an investigation against MK Moshe Gafni has been forwarded to the relevant authorities in the Israel Police. The move follows Gafni's public call to stop cooperating with police.
The State Prosecutor's Office has initiated a preliminary inquiry into MK Moshe Gafni (United Torah Judaism) following his public call to cease cooperation with police. The development came in response to a request by MK Adi Azouz (Yesh Atid), who formally petitioned the prosecution to examine whether Gafni's remarks crossed a legal line. The inquiry has been forwarded to operational units within the Israel Police.
